It is used for high-precision measurement of conductivity and dissolved oxygen in the laboratory. It is suitable for industries such as biotechnology, aquaculture, power plants and environmental protection.
1. It adopts 6.5-inch LED screen with complete and intuitive parameter display and user-friendly interface design, which is convenient for users to operate and use.
2. Omron long-life light-touch button is adopted, which is convenient and durable, and can reach more than 100,000 times.
3. Meet the GLP requirements of international standards, with intelligent functions such as automatic calibration, automatic temperature compensation, data storage, USB output, clock display, wireless printing, function setting and self-diagnosis information.
4. The instrument has a built-in English operating system, humanized operation design, and the brightness of the instrument is adjustable
5. The built-in large-capacity storage can store 2000 sets of measurement data. The data can be stored and transferred through the U disk. The stored data can be opened by the general office software EXELL, which is very convenient for customers to edit.
6. The dissolved oxygen measurement mode has the functions of automatic temperature compensation, automatic salinity compensation and automatic air pressure compensation.
7. The polarographic dissolved oxygen electrode with a new structure can measure temperature, salinity and dissolved oxygen at the same time. Equipped with a special dissolved oxygen electrode calibration sleeve, the electrode polarization only needs 3~5 minutes.
8. Using the combined diaphragm cap, when replacing the sensitive membrane, just screw the new diaphragm cap on the electrode, which is very convenient to use.
9. Automatically identify 8 kinds of conductivity standard solutions, and there are two series of standard solutions to choose from: European and American series and Chinese series.
10. Using excellent conductivity measurement technology, using a conductivity electrode with a constant K=1 requires only one point of calibration to meet the measurement accuracy requirements of 0.5μS/cm ~ 200 mS/cm.
11. Switchable conductivity, TDS, salinity and resistivity. TDS and salinity are calculated using polynomials to ensure the conversion accuracy of the full range.
12. The instrument can be equipped with a Bluetooth module, which supports wireless Bluetooth printing, which is convenient for users to operate.
13. Comply with IP54 dust-proof and splash-proof design.
